Experience a never-before-seen adventure as a team of strangers embark on a 1,200-mile journey across America's wildest long trail. Pulling in the first miles of a thru-hike reduces the nerves a bit, but it's also when reality sets in. This journey will be extended, it will be painful, and for better or worse, it will be unforgettable.
